Fixed issue where new :paramref:`_orm.mapped_column.use_existing_column`
feature would not work if the two same-named columns were mapped under
attribute names that were differently-named from the explicit name given to
the column itself. The attribute names can now be differently named when
using this parameter.

To accommodate a change in column ordering used by ORM Declarative in
SQLAlchemy 2.0, a new parameter :paramref:`_orm.mapped_column.sort_order`
has been added that can be used to control the order of the columns defined
in the table by the ORM, for common use cases such as mixins with primary
key columns that should appear first in tables. The change notes at
:ref:`change_9297` illustrate the default change in ordering behavior
(which is part of all SQLAlchemy 2.0 releases) as well as use of the
:paramref:`_orm.mapped_column.sort_order` to control column ordering when
using mixins and multiple classes (new in 2.0.4).

The :meth:`_orm.Session.refresh` method will now immediately load a
relationship-bound attribute that is explicitly named within the
:paramref:`_orm.Session.refresh.attribute_names` collection even if it is
currently linked to the "select" loader, which normally is a "lazy" loader
that does not fire off during a refresh. The "lazy loader" strategy will
now detect that the operation is specifically a user-initiated
:meth:`_orm.Session.refresh` operation which named this attribute
explicitly, and will then call upon the "immediateload" strategy to
actually emit SQL to load the attribute. This should be helpful in
particular for some asyncio situations where the loading of an unloaded
lazy-loaded attribute must be forced, without using the actual lazy-loading
attribute pattern not supported in asyncio.

Added new parameter ``dataclasses_callable`` to both the
:class:`_orm.MappedAsDataclass` class as well as the
:meth:`_orm.registry.mapped_as_dataclass` method which allows an
alternative callable to Python ``dataclasses.dataclass`` to be used in
order to produce dataclasses. The use case here is to drop in Pydantic's
dataclass function instead. Adjustments have been made to the mixin support
added for :ticket:`9179` in version 2.0.1 so that the ``__annotations__``
collection of the mixin is rewritten to not include the
:class:`_orm.Mapped` container, in the same way as occurs with mapped
classes, so that the Pydantic dataclasses constructor is not exposed to
unknown types.
